An infographic is an artistic representation of information using visual elements to relay the information such as pictures, graphs, charts or timelines. Infographics are used to create a more engaging way to get information or an idea across to the readers.  An infographic is best used for information that is comparing two or more things, sharing a large amount of statistics on a singular topic, or showing steps on how something is done. The key purpose of a good infographic translates basic data and information into easily digestible visual representations.
